Avant propos : Tu souhaites participer au site francophone de MAO libre, mais tu ne sais pas par où commencer ? Ces pages font le point sur les trucs à faire sur ce site. Tu y trouvera certainement un truc qui te convient. N'oublie pas que tu peux faire équipe avec d'autres et que c'est même conseillé/encouragé !
Dans ces pages, tu trouvera entre autres et de manière non-exhaustive :
- les documentations qui mériteraient d'être créées, complétées ou améliorées ...,
- les intentions du moment concernant les articles,
- et aussi certains aspects liés à l'organisation du site,
- ...
N'hésite pas à venir dans le forum
"Le site : philosophie, organisation, problèmes, ..." pour signaler que tu veux prendre quelque chose en charge, en discuter et faire avancer l'idée et ce, que ce soit une idée figurant dans ces pages ou une autre idée pour améliorer le site.
Documentation Wiki
Pour tout le monde (nécessite simplement d'être
inscrit et connecté).
Fonctionnement du site
La chose la plus importante pour faire vivre le site est de participer dans
les forums de discussion en aidant les autres utilisateurs.
Ensuite, si tu souhaites t'impliquer un peu plus pour la bonne marche du site tu peux consulter
Se charger d'un truc d'admin' pour voir ce que l'on recherche et proposer ton aide. Certaines tâches ne demandent que quelques minutes une fois par semaine ou une fois par mois, le but étant d'alléger et de répartir les tâches administratives du site. Ces tâches ne demandent parfois aucune connaissance de la musique sous Linux ou aucune compétence informatique, et des fois oui. Il est à noter qu'une grande partie de la gestion du site se fait au moyen du navigateur.
Si tu as d'autres idées, tu peux venir nous proposer tes talents ! en venant en discuter sur le forum de fonctionnement du site :
"Le site : philosophie, organisation, problèmes, ...". Nous accueillons avec joie toutes celles et ceux qui veulent faire avancer la MAO sous logiciels libres !
Design du site
[+]
Graphismes :
- Nouvelle bannière en transparence pour qu'elle devienne indépendante de la couleur de fond.
- Créer des images originales pour les différents coins et dossier
CSS :
Nécessite des
droits spéciaux
- Améliorer la CSS actuelle selon le cahier des charges (voir ce fil du forum)
- Faire de nouvelles CSS
- Supprimer les anciennes CSS non compatibles ?
- cahier des charges :
- couleur des liens : orange pour interne, bleu pour externe
- coloriser le plugin -= =-
- coloriser le plugin {QUOTE()}
- ajouter l'option wordwrap par defaut pour les balises de code, et/ou peut être limiter la largeur des pages sur le site par un autre biais.
- décoloriser (dé-styler) les champs de saisie (éléments de "FORM" en général) pour utilisation avec un theme X négatif.
- modifier la couleur de fond derrière le menu horizontal
(cliquez sur l'image)
- variables : couleur bien précise et plus jolie que le gris actuel pour les lecteurs et un orange pour les éditeurs (orange que l'on peut confondre avec un lien interne).
améliorations système
[+]
nécessite des connaissances en PHP et Tiki et des
droits spéciaux
Forum :
- Implémenter un petit symbole pour jumper directement au dernier sujet lu en haut de chaque fil (forum)
- Permettre aux personnes qui postent un nouveau sujet de passer eux-même le sujet en résolu (forum)
Wiki :
- s'occuper des FAQ
- définir automatiquement les attributs de certains modules à l'insertion (images et codes trop larges)
- Pages dont on ne sait pas quoi faire :
- récuperer les droits super-admin d'édition d'une page perso d'un autre utilisateur
- vidéo : continue-t-on à autoriser les vidéo youtube & cie dans les pages wiki ? pour l'instant voir spectrum3d, miditouch, midiball, Yamaha Studio Manager, Débuter et Praxis Live
Général :
- Créer un système de sauvegarde/historique des variables (à débattre, c'est à cela que servent les trackers)
- En page s'inscrire, mettre une case "j'accepte et je comprend le règlement du site" qui contient la licence et le règlement : soyez sympa, pas d'insultes etc...
- débugger l'utilisation des flux RSS. Voir ce fil de discussion.
- mettre un place un système sophistiqué d'hébergement/partage de fichiers musicaux libres fais sous linux (à débattre)
- modifier le sujet des emails de notification (forum) dans le genre "[Linuxmao] sujet-du-forum" pour permettre une vue "discussion" dans les clients email pour les abonnés.
- améliorer/compléter l'aide embarquée (c'est par ou ?)
- modifier le bouton nouveau des signets en nouveau dossier (c'est par ou ?)
- créer un système de version téléchargeable (PDF) de la doc (auto-générée et découpée en plusieurs chapitres si possible)
- mettre en place un systeme de suppression automatique de formulaires (compétences) lors de la suppression d'un compte utilisateur
IRC :
- reprendre la main sur la canal IRC, actuellement, personne ne s'en occupe (forum)
- développer un bot qui reprend la syntaxe du wiki, genre ((ardour)) qui crée un lien automatiquement vers http://www.linuxmao.org/tikiwiki/tiki-index.php?page=ardour.
Serveur :
- Changement de serveur ? (assez puissant pour accueillir tous les visiteurs, robots inclus)
- Virer le tikiwiki/ dans les adresses de linuxmao.org.
xavi sur le canal IRC de tikiwiki : that's just ftp work. Upload all the files in your ftp root, not in the tikiwiki directory.
comment seront gérer les bookmarks ? Y'a t'il une redirection automatique de [http://www.linuxmao.org/tikiwiki/montruc] vers [http://www.linuxmao.org/montruc] ?
et quelques liens en dur dans linuxmao.org, sont-ils automatiquement traduits ?
- Mettre en place une sauvegarde automatique de la base de données qui arrive dans un répertoire du FTP.
- accès à la base de données pour supprimer des variables (??)
attention, certaines de ces variables à supprimer ont été remplacées par d'autres variables en cours d'utilisation et qui peuvent avoir un nom très similaire !
variable_test0, variable_version_freewheling, variable_version_sequencer, variable_version_jack_tools, variable_version_stymorgan, variable_version_alsamixer, variable_version_chorddata, variable_amb; variable_version_version_XXX; variable_testX, variable_version_besat, variable_version_pitchune, variable_version_qmidicurve, variable_version_mda, variable_version_swh, variable_version_invada, variable_version_vcf, variable_version_vocoder, variable_version_vocodeross, variable_version_vocoderladspa, variable_version_vocoderjack, variable_version_jedit, variable_version_fretsonfire.
- où se trouvent les fichiers attachés à une page wiki ? bdd ? faut-il externaliser pour gagner en fluidité ? Même question pour les galeries de fichiers.
- remonter une équipe d'admins actifs, avec accès ftp, bdd et éventuellement gestion du domaine afin de mettre le site à jour en permanence, pour profiter des corrections de bugs et pouvoir demander des améliorations. On devrait toujours rester dans une version supportée, voir http://info.tiki.org/Version+Lifecycle.
Bugs
[+]
- les dates affichées de "dernière connexion d'un membre" ne sont pas à jour
- les balises ALINK génèrent le clean url à la place du tiki url, hors url rewriting n'est pas activé
ceci s'applique aux pages wiki (pas les news) et sans utiliser l'argument pagename.
voir ce sujet en cours sur tiki.org
workaround : [#ma_balise]
- pas moyen de valider sa géolocalisation ou de voir celle des autres sur la carte (forum)
- ((foo|0)) donne foo
workaround : Utiliser les caractères spéciaux - Ø
- certains paramètres (largeur) d'une image sont effacés lors de l'édition du plugin IMG par la boite de dialogue
- les blogs ne sont pas accessibles pour les non-admins
- l'adresse de l'expéditeur des mails automatiques me parait bizarre : contact@linuxmao.org
ne serai-t-il pas mieux de la remplacer par no-reply@linuxmao.org ? (page d'admin)
- module module="last_visitors" non fonctionnel (Tableau de bord)
workaround : module supprimé de la Tableau de bord
- l'édition "live" de modules dans une page wiki (image, tableau) supprime la description de la page
workaround : fonction désactivée pour la plupart des modules
- la fonction freetags ne fonctionne pas correctement : il est impossible d'éditer les freetags du forum une fois publiés
workaround : fonction désactivée
- lors d'une connexion, on est forcément redirigé vers la page d'accueil, ca n'était pas le cas avant non ? Est-il possible de changer ca ? où et comment ? (semble arriver avec certaines configurations seulement (ici debian squeeze et iceweasel mais pas debian wheezy et le meme explorateur sur une autre machine)
- la transparence des images fonctionne seulement pour les images placées en bdd (ancien système), pas celles placées dans les galleries de fichier (système actuel). Comment changer ce comportement ?
auto-réponse : apparement on ne peut pas, c'est un bug reporté ici
de plus, le redimensionnement d'une image de la galerie est pourri (jpeg basse qualité, voir toujours le meme bug report), exemple avec la meme image dans la galerie et sur un site externe (utilisez la fonction zoom de votre navigateur pour observer la différence de plus près) :
workaround : redimensionner à la main et afficher à taille réelle ou utilisater un site d'hébergement/distribution externe (comme imagup)
Si vous vous posez une question à propos de ceci, rendez-vous dans le forum :
"Le site : philosophie, organisation, problèmes, ..." afin de discuter ensemble. 😉
Si vous souhaitez prendre en charge de façon soutenu quelque chose sur le site, vous vous êtes trompé de page ! 😉 Direction la page "
Se charger d'un truc d'admin'".